Parking Lot Gravel Repair in Pearland, TX
Parking lot gravel repair services involve restoring and maintaining gravel surfaces to ensure safety, durability, and proper drainage. This service covers a variety of projects, including filling in potholes, leveling uneven areas, replacing damaged gravel, and addressing erosion issues. Property owners often request gravel repair to improve the appearance of their parking areas, prevent vehicle damage, and extend the lifespan of the lot by preventing further deterioration.
Before requesting gravel repair, property owners should consider the extent of damage, the size of the area needing attention, and the underlying cause of the issues, such as poor drainage or heavy traffic. Understanding these factors helps determine the appropriate repair approach and materials needed. Clear communication about the project scope can ensure the work addresses current problems effectively and maintains the functionality of the parking lot over time.

Common Parking Lot Gravel Repair Jobs
Gravel driveway repair - addresses potholes, ruts, and surface erosion to restore a smooth surface.
Crack filling services - seals cracks to prevent further damage and maintain stability.
Surface leveling - evens out uneven areas for safer parking and easier maintenance.
Drainage correction - improves water runoff to reduce gravel displacement and erosion.
Regrading projects - reshape the lot to enhance drainage and prevent future settling issues.
Gravel addition and replacement - replenishes worn or depleted areas for a durable, functional surface.
Parking Lot Gravel Repair Questions
What types of gravel repair services are available for parking lots? Services include patching potholes, leveling uneven surfaces, and restoring gravel integrity to improve safety and appearance.
How can gravel damage in parking lots be identified? Signs include ruts, potholes, loose gravel, and areas where the surface has shifted or settled unevenly.
What are common causes of gravel deterioration in parking areas? Causes include heavy vehicle traffic, poor drainage, erosion, and weather-related wear over time.
Why is regular gravel repair important for parking lot maintenance? Regular repairs help prevent further damage, maintain surface stability, and extend the lifespan of the parking area.
